Output fc6fc32ac5298f4bcfee43953194343133ed8c75e77e93652d3a064a16f117aa:0

value
5096849489476
script pubkey
OP_0 OP_PUSHBYTES_20 d16012c639f21595abaff7dafe770d8a118218d3
address
tb1q69sp933e7g2et2a07ld0uacd3ggcyxxnsr6u22
transaction
fc6fc32ac5298f4bcfee43953194343133ed8c75e77e93652d3a064a16f117aa
confirmations
36074
spent
true